I have used after-hours-returns with Hertz and National and never had an issue. YMMV. If there is a garage, especially a hotel garage, I wouldn't worry.
I do, however, recommend taking pictures of the vehicle when you drop it off. Snap a shot of the dashboard as well, showing odometer and fuel level. The only issue was that sometimes they forget to close out the contract, but that has happened to me on in-person-returns at a small station as well. I watch my email the next morning and call the station if there's no email with the charge details. Last time, they asked me for the odometer reading to compare that with their records, so my picture came in handy.
National told me that they only bill to the end of their office hours, even when you return after midnight.
Hertz contracts, IIRC, state that they will charge you until the time they reopen - which is understandable. But just the other week they used their previous night's closing hours on my rental, just like National does. (It did not make any difference to my total cost.)
